I am a real estate lawyer working on high value, complex developments, prelettings and investments.

With over twenty five years experience in the real estate sector, I provide legal advice to developers, purchasers, landlords and tenants of UK property. I have worked extensively on high value mixed use, leisure/hotel and office urban development projects. I coordinate specialist planning and construction lawyers and work with other real estate consultants to deliver a holistic legal product which anticipates the drivers/requirements of funders, purchasers/occupiers and other stakeholders in order to achieve project completion – without unwelcome surprises. I love working as part of the development and transactional team; it is this integration which enables me to forecast upcoming pinch points and provide solutions and delivers the job satisfaction of creating – with others – place making destinations. I work both with UK developers/ investors and international organisations; helping them successfully navigate the idiosyncrasies of the UK market.

London > Real estate > Commercial property: corporate occupiers

Praised as ‘highly skilled and resilient’ Fladgate LLP’s multi-faceted team has notable expertise in asset mixed-use development and urban regeneration, as well as individual and portfolio investment. Head of real estate Stephen Lewis and Gavin Whitney are knowledgeable of the retail and leisure sectors, while the former excels in acquisitions and disposals, in addition to landlord and tenant matters. Madeleine Goward provides the team with real estate finance know-how, while Kirsty Corkum is experienced in leisure and hotel, mixed-use, and office urban development projects. James Fry is a key port of call for hotel owner-operators and Gideon Dabby-Joory often advises business occupiers on expansion programmes and space requirements. Partner Michael Metliss joined the team from Bryan Cave Leighton Paisner in November 2022.
